Manchester City Looking For Redemption With Cherries In The Way

Manchester City, sulking after the loss to Crystal Palace in the FA Cup Final, were looking for redemption and a good finish to the season. However, the opponents were a tough bunch of Cherries: AFC Bournemouth, the visitors to the Etihad Stadium last night, and it was the legend, Kevin de Bruyne’s last game for City at home too.

Omar Marmoush Scores An Epic For City

Omar Marmoush made a memorable one for De Bruyne, with a thunderous right-footer from way outside the box. The ball flew like a thunderbolt and rattled the top right corner of the goal, beating the goalkeeper’s outstretched right hand. The sensational strike lifted the fans from their seats. The commentator on air judged the goal as one of the best ever scored at the Etihad Stadium. Such was the quality of the strike in the 14th minute.

Bournemouth Get A Consolation Goal But Manchester City Wrap Up The Match

Kevin de Bruyne missed an absolute sitter from a Marmoush assist, but Bernardo Silva made it 2-0 and then a fine strike from Nico Gonzalez in the 89th minute sealed the match for City. Bournemouth got a consolation goal in stoppage time through Jebbison. City, eventually emerged victorious 3-1 and moved to 3rd on the IPL Table with a confirmed place in the UEFA Champions League next season.

De Bruyne Gets A Great Farewell

Kevin de Bruyne, the great servant of Manchester City was given a befitting farewell as the lights dimmed in the stadium and focussed on the Belgian legend and his family. A man of few words and emotions, de Bruyne wept as accolades were showered by his peers, colleagues et al. What a player he has been.
